欢迎访问宙启技术站
智能推送

使用Java函数实现数组遍历

发布时间:2023-07-02 20:05:44

Java函数可以使用循环结构来实现数组遍历。数组遍历的目的是访问数组中的每个元素,并对其进行操作或打印输出。

以下是使用Java函数实现数组遍历的步骤:

1. 定义一个函数,接受一个数组作为参数。函数的返回类型根据具体需求确定。

2. 在函数内部,使用循环结构遍历数组。常用的循环结构有for循环和foreach循环。

3. 在循环体中,可以使用数组下标或foreach循环的语法来访问数组中的每个元素。

4. 根据需求,对每个元素进行操作或打印输出。

下面是一个简单的示例代码,实现使用Java函数对整型数组进行遍历并求和的功能:

public class ArrayTraversal {
    public static int sumOfArray(int[] arr) {
        int sum = 0; // 总和的初始值为0
        for(int i=0; i<arr.length; i++) {
            sum += arr[i]; // 将每个元素加到总和上
        }
        return sum; // 返回总和
    }

    public static void main(String[] args) {
        int[] arr = {1, 2, 3, 4, 5}; // 定义一个整型数组

        // 调用数组遍历函数,并输出结果
        int sum = sumOfArray(arr);
        System.out.println("数组的总和是:" + sum);
    }
}

在以上示例代码中,通过定义一个sumOfArray函数,接受一个整型数组作为参数,使用for循环遍历数组,并将每个元素累加到总和变量sum上。最终返回总和。在主函数main中,定义了一个整型数组arr,并调用sumOfArray函数来计算数组的总和,并将结果输出。

这是一个简单的示例,实际应用中,根据需求可能会对数组的每个元素进行其他操作,例如查找最大值、过滤满足条件的元素等。通过理解如何使用Java函数实现数组遍历,可以为更复杂的问题提供基础。需要根据具体情况灵活运用Java函数的特性,来实现各种数组遍历的操作。